TRIUMPH

Triumph was founded in 1885 by Siegfried Bettman, a German expatriate in England. At the time, this cycle sales company was named after its creator. Very quickly, he understood that his German name would be a handicap for his company and he decided to give it an English name: Triumph.
Subsequently, he joined Mauritz Schulte, a technician, with whom he planned to develop engines.
The first Triumph motorcycle was created in 1902. The cylinders will increase over the years
Then came the First World War, during which Triumph motorcycles were commandeered by the army. Schulte eventually left the company 1 year after the end of the war.
Subsequently, the arrival of Val Page, a technician, will help modernize the company. However, despite the great success and increase in sales, the company will lose a lot of money.
Triumph was eventually sold to Jack Sangter (Ariel), and he headed the Edward Turner design firm. This one will have the idea of simplifying the range with single-cylinder. This was the birth of "speed twin" in 1937.
In 1940, when the Second World War broke out, the factory was destroyed by the Germans in a bombardment. A factory was rebuilt in just two years. Until the end of the war, Triumph produced more than 50,000 motorcycles.
Following this episode, the company resumed production of twin-cylinders and exported to America where the thunderbird was released in 1949. It is in America that Triumph will develop the most thanks to these rugged bikes.
Triumph will release many motorcycle models and will remain a world-renowned European brand.
